Introduction to Bhrajaka Pitta

Bhrajaka Pitta is a specialized form of Pitta dosha in Ayurveda that governs the health, radiance, and overall appearance of the skin. This vital sub-dosha, known as Bhrajaka Pitta, influences complexion, hair, and the skin’s natural luster. A balanced Bhrajaka Pitta results in a glowing, healthy skin tone and contributes to overall well-being. In contrast, an imbalance in Bhrajaka Pitta may manifest as skin problems such as acne, premature aging, or dullness. Embracing Ayurvedic principles to balance Bhrajaka Pitta can help restore skin vitality and harmony.

Historical Roots & Ayurvedic Significance

In classical Ayurvedic texts, Pitta dosha is divided into various subtypes, each with distinct roles. Bhrajaka Pitta is revered for its specific function in nourishing and maintaining the skin and hair. According to Ayurveda, this radiant Pitta originates from the heart and circulatory system, where it imparts color and vitality to the body. Historical Ayurvedic scholars emphasized the importance of balanced Bhrajaka Pitta for maintaining youthful, vibrant skin and preventing skin disorders. Its significance is highlighted in formulations and therapies designed to enhance skin glow and overall beauty.

Key Components & Therapeutic Benefits

1. Role in Skin Health

Bhrajaka Pitta is responsible for the metabolic processes that determine skin tone and texture. When in balance, Bhrajaka Pitta supports:

  • Radiant Complexion: It ensures the skin remains vibrant and evenly toned.
  • Healthy Hair: It contributes to strong, lustrous hair by nourishing the scalp.
  • Detoxification: By regulating the elimination of toxins, it keeps the skin clear and resilient.

2. Factors Influencing Bhrajaka Pitta

Several factors can influence Bhrajaka Pitta, including:

  • Diet: Spicy, oily, or processed foods may aggravate Bhrajaka Pitta.
  • Lifestyle: Excessive sun exposure, stress, and lack of sleep can disturb its balance.
  • Environmental Conditions: Hot and humid climates may increase Bhrajaka Pitta, leading to inflammation and skin irritations.

3. Therapeutic Approaches to Balance Bhrajaka Pitta

Ayurvedic treatments focus on calming and balancing Bhrajaka Pitta through:

  • Herbal Remedies: Cooling herbs like sandalwood, aloe vera, and turmeric help soothe overactive Bhrajaka Pitta.
  • Dietary Modifications: Consuming fresh, cooling foods and avoiding triggers supports its balance.
  • Lifestyle Practices: Regular detoxification, proper hydration, and stress management techniques are key to maintaining harmonious Bhrajaka Pitta.

4. Holistic Impact on Overall Well-being

Balanced Bhrajaka Pitta not only enhances skin radiance but also promotes mental clarity and emotional stability. By addressing both external appearance and internal harmony, Ayurveda underscores that a balanced Bhrajaka Pitta contributes to overall health and vitality.

How Bhrajaka Pitta Works: The Science Behind the Radiance

Bhrajaka Pitta operates through intricate biochemical pathways that influence melanin production, skin cell regeneration, and detoxification processes. Its regulation of enzymatic activities within the skin leads to improved circulation and nutrient delivery, thereby supporting tissue repair and resilience. When Bhrajaka Pitta is in balance, the skin exhibits a natural glow, improved elasticity, and reduced signs of inflammation. Conversely, an imbalance can disrupt these processes, leading to various dermatological issues.

Recommended Dosage & How to Use Ayurvedic Remedies for Bhrajaka Pitta

Ayurvedic treatments for balancing Bhrajaka Pitta include herbal supplements, topical applications, and lifestyle adjustments. Common recommendations include:

  1. Herbal Supplements: Taking 500 mg to 1 gram of herbal powders or capsules containing ingredients like aloe vera and sandalwood extract can help soothe Bhrajaka Pitta.
  2. Topical Applications: Use cooling pastes or oils containing turmeric, neem, and sandalwood for direct skin nourishment.
  3. Dietary Practices: Incorporate cooling foods and avoid stimulants that may aggravate Bhrajaka Pitta. Consuming fresh fruits, vegetables, and herbal teas is beneficial.
  4. Routine Detoxification: Engage in seasonal detox practices such as Panchakarma to maintain the optimal balance of Bhrajaka Pitta.

Potential Side Effects & Precautions

When working to balance Bhrajaka Pitta:

  • Monitor Skin Reactions: Some may experience initial mild irritation when starting new herbal remedies. Begin with small dosages and gradually increase as advised.
  • Individual Sensitivities: Those with inherently sensitive skin should follow practitioner guidance to avoid over-cooling or over-stimulating the skin.
  • Pregnancy & Nursing: Special precautions should be taken. Always consult a qualified Ayurvedic practitioner before starting any new regimen during these times.

Frequently Asked Questions For Bhrajaka Pitta

What is Bhrajaka Pitta and how does it affect the skin?

Bhrajaka Pitta is the subtype of Pitta dosha responsible for regulating skin radiance, complexion, and hair health. Its balanced state results in a glowing and healthy appearance.

How can I tell if my Bhrajaka Pitta is imbalanced?

Signs of imbalance include acne, dull complexion, premature aging, or excessive skin inflammation. Monitoring these symptoms with the help of an Ayurvedic practitioner can provide clarity.

What dietary changes help balance Bhrajaka Pitta?

Consuming cooling foods such as cucumbers, melons, and leafy greens while avoiding spicy, oily, and processed foods can help balance Bhrajaka Pitta.

Which herbal remedies are best for soothing Bhrajaka Pitta?

Herbs like sandalwood, aloe vera, turmeric, and neem are effective in cooling and balancing Bhrajaka Pitta. These can be taken as supplements or applied topically.

Can lifestyle changes influence Bhrajaka Pitta?

Yes, regular detoxification, stress management, adequate hydration, and sufficient sleep are essential lifestyle factors that can help maintain a balanced Bhrajaka Pitta.

Is it safe to use Ayurvedic treatments for Bhrajaka Pitta long-term?

When guided by a qualified practitioner, Ayurvedic treatments for balancing Bhrajaka Pitta are generally safe for long-term use. Personalized treatment plans ensure optimal outcomes.
